It’s the way *you*want to be treated.**Position Summary:** Coordinates the care of patients through the disease process. Acts as a clinical liaison for patients, across medical services and clinical departments. Assesses clinical, emotional, spiritual, psychosocial, financial, and other patient needs. Evaluates and manages patient symptoms before and after treatment**.****Essential Duties and Responsibilities:*** Act as liaison for patients, families and their multidisciplinary clinical team.* Assess clinical, emotional, spiritual, psychosocial, financial, and other patient needs.* Facilitate resolution to patient needs and monitors follow up.* Educate/reinforce education with patients and families on disease, treatments, side effects, adverse reactions, and reportable signs/symptoms based on multidisciplinary care plan.* Coordinate discharge planning with the patient’s family, social workers, home nursing staff, oncologists, and personal physicians.* Work with patients and family members to ensure discharge instructions are understood and followed.* Develop and/or coordinate development of patient education materials, clinical pathways, and quality studies.* Coordinate and/or participate in multidisciplinary consultations and/or tumor conference.* Document recommendations made at multidisciplinary consultations and/or tumor conferences.* Help develop a treatment plan that is understandable and feasible to the patient.* Serve as clinical partner and escalation point for Intake Coordinators.* Promote community education and increases prevention awareness and early-detection screening programs.* May be responsible for direct patient care* Perform other duties assigned* Adhere to Silver Cross policies and professional standards.* Promote a clean and safe environment of care, utilizing the SAFE error prevention habits.* Provide the highest standard of privacy and confidentiality in matters involving patients, coworkers, and Silver Cross by abiding by the Standards of Conduct**Required Qualifications**:**Education and Training**:* Registered Nurse with a current Illinois license.* Graduate of an accredited School of Nursing with BSN.* Oncology Certified Nurse preferred.* Oncology Nursing Society Chemotherapy Provider preferred.* Minimum of two years hematology/oncology clinical nursing experience with demonstrated clinical competence in patient care, teaching and management of patients with a cancer diagnosis, and knowledge about clinical aspects of oncology including protocol therapy and data management.* Must have general computer skills and be adaptable to changing working situations and work assignments.* Excellent interpersonal skills required, with specific ability to communicate effectively with patients, family members, and physicians.* Illinois nursing license required.* OCN Certification preferred.* ONS Chemotherapy Provider preferred.**Work Shift Details:**Days, M-F No holidays or weekends 8 hour shifts**Department:**CANCER CENTER NL# # # # # # # **Benefits for You**At Silver Cross Hospital, we care about your health and well-being and that is why we work hard to provide quality and affordable benefit options for you and your eligible family members.**Silver Cross Hospital and Silver Cross Medical Groups** offer a comprehensive benefit package available for Full-time and Part-time employees which includes:· Medical, Dental and Vision plans· Life Insurance· Flexible Spending Account· Other voluntary benefit plans· PTO and Sick time· 401(k) plan with a match· Wellness program· Tuition Reimbursement**Registry employees who meet eligibility may participate in our 401(k) Savings plan with a potential match.** However,registry employees are ineligible for Health and Welfare benefits.The expected pay for this position is listed below:$35.00 - $42.50The final pay rate offered may be more than the posted range based on several factors including but not limited to: licensure, certifications, work experience, education, knowledge, demonstrated abilities, internal equity, market data, and more.
